refactoring
This commit is contained in:
@@ -61,10 +61,12 @@ export async function download(socket: Socket, payload: IPayload) {
|
|||||||
payload.params.split(' ') :
|
payload.params.split(' ') :
|
||||||
payload.params;
|
payload.params;
|
||||||
|
|
||||||
const scopedSettings = { ...settings }
|
const scopedSettings: ISettings = {
|
||||||
scopedSettings.download_path = payload.path;
|
...settings,
|
||||||
|
download_path: payload.path
|
||||||
|
}
|
||||||
|
|
||||||
let p = new Process(url, params, settings);
|
let p = new Process(url, params, scopedSettings);
|
||||||
|
|
||||||
p.start().then(downloader => {
|
p.start().then(downloader => {
|
||||||
mem_db.add(downloader)
|
mem_db.add(downloader)
|
||||||
|
|||||||
Reference in New Issue
Block a user